Prime Minister Sorin Grindeanu declared that the switchover to the euro will be possible only after the Romanians' incomes get close to earnings in other European Union member states. "Let's make sure that this monetary convergence is done in parallel with the convergence of incomes. We believe that the switchover to the euro can be done only after the Romanians' incomes get close to earnings in other EU member states," Grindeanu told the meeting of the interministerial Committee on the switchover to the euro, held at the Victoria Palace of Government quoted by Agerpress....more »

The establishment of some public procurement central units could annually generate savings of over 1.8 billion euro to the state budget, which represents 10 pct of all public procurement conducted each year in Romania, is the conclusion of a diagnosis-study on resources' waste in the absence of national coordination, presented by experts of the Institute for Public Policy.  ...more »

Hourly labour costs ranged from 4.4 euros to 42.0 euros across the EU member states in 2016, having been the lowest in Bulgaria and Romania - 4.4 euros and 5.5 euros, respectively - and the highest in Denmark and Belgium - 42.0 euros and 39.2 euros, respectively - according to date released on Thursday by the Eurostat statistics office of the EU.  Developments in hourly labour costs in Romania has been inconsistent, from 1.9 euros in 2014, to 4.2 euros in 2008 and 4.1 euros in 2012, going up to 4.6 euros in 2014, to 4.9 euros in 2015 and to 5.5 euros in 2016. Throughout these years, Romania and Bulgaria kept recording the lowest such costs in the EU....more »

The liberalization of Romania's domestic gas market will come into effect on April 1, according to the Government's Emergency Ordinance No. 64/2016, as there are no technical arguments for the move to be postponed once again, declares the Energy Ministry in a press release. According to the release, following the parliamentary debate on the gas market liberalization beginning April 1, 2017 as per OUG No. 64/2016, but also following the note of the Lower House Committee on Services and Industries regarding the postponement of the liberalization's coming in force, the Energy Ministry had several discussions with the Government, Parliament and the European Commission....more »

All the measures related to the conduct of farm investment in 2017 included in the 2014-2020 National Rural Development Programme will be released starting this month, with the related financial allocations standing at nearly two billion euros, according to the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development (MADR) released on Monday. Several proposals to amend selection criteria related to agricultural sub-measures were unveiled last week at the first meeting of the Monitoring Committee of the 2014-2020 National Rural Development Programme, related to year 2017, presided over by senior official Alexandru Potor....more »

The industry turnover increased by 9.1 pct, in nominal terms, in January as compared to the same month of the previous year, but decreased by 5.6 pct compared with December 2016, reads a press release of the National Statistics Institute (INS) and quoted by Agepress. "The industry turnover fell by 5.6 pct in January 2017 compared to the previous month, following the drops in the manufacturing industry (-5.7 pct) and the mining industry (-3.3 pct). The following decreases were recorded in the large industrial groups: the consumer goods industry (-16.0 pct), the energy industry (-14.1 pct), the intermediary goods industry (-3.5 pct) and the durable goods industry (-1.6 pct). The capital goods industry has grown by 1.1 pct, reads the document....more »

Romanians in 2016 built 52,206 housing units, up 5,222 from 2015, most of which were recorded in the North-West development region, according to data released by the National Statistics Institute (INS). Compared with 2015, the highest percentage of the new housing units in 2016 was recorded in the urban areas (53.4 percent) while new such units in the countryside declined 46.6 percent. ...more »
